### Cache Server Hostname
|
||||
|
||||
Set this policy to to designate one or more Microsoft Connected Cache servers to be used by Delivery Optimization. You can set one or more FQDNs or IP Addresses that are comma separated, for example: myhost.somerandomhost.com,myhost2.somrandomhost.com,10.10.1.7.
|
||||
|
||||
|
||||
### Cache Server Hostname Source
|
||||
|
||||
This policy allows you to specify how your client(s) can discover Delivery Optimization in Network Cache servers dynamically. There are two options:
|
||||
- 1 = DHCP Option 235.
|
||||
- 2 = DHCP Option 235 Force.
|
||||
|
||||
with either option, the client will query DHCP Option ID 235 and use the returned value as the Cache Server Hostname. Option 2 overrides the Cache Server Hostname policy, if set.
|
||||
|
||||
Set this policy to designate one or more Delivery Optimization in Network Cache servers through a custom DHCP Option. You can add one or more value either fully qualified domain names (FQDN) or IP addresses. To add multiple values, separate each FQDN or IP address by commas.
|
||||
|
||||
> [!NOTE]
|
||||
> If you format the DHCP Option ID incorrectly, the client will fall back to the Cache Server Hostname policy value if that value has been set.

### Maximum Foreground Download Bandwidth (in KB/s)
|
||||
|
||||
Specifies the maximum foreground download bandwidth in kilobytes/second that the device can use across all concurrent download activities using Delivery Optimization.
|
||||
|
||||
The default value of 0 (zero) means that Delivery Optimization dynamically adjusts to use the available bandwidth for downloads.
|
||||
|
||||
|
||||
### Maximum Background Download Bandwidth (in KB/s)
|
||||
|
||||
Specifies the maximum background download bandwidth in kilobytes/second that the device can use across all concurrent download activities using Delivery Optimization.
|
||||
|
||||
The default value 0 (zero) means that Delivery Optimization dynamically adjusts to use the available bandwidth for downloads.
